st audoens...

st audoens church is situated a stones throw from christchurch cathedral and well worth a visit...

sited in what was originally the heart of the walled medieval city of dublin, so audoen's church is actually the only remaining medievel parish church in dublin...

part of the church features an exhibition on the importance of the church in the life of the medievel city, while another part of the church is still in use by the church of ireland as a parish church...

i was very much taken by the interaction between old and new structures in this building, particularly how the modern insertion of an exhibition centre work as an integral thoroughfare for visitors through the building and framing views towards the 15th centure ruins...
